Abstract
LMO4 is a novel member of the LIM-only (LMO) subfamily of LIM domain-c ontaining transcription factors. LMO1, LMO2, and LMO4 have distinct ex pression patterns in adult tissue, and we demonstrate that nuclear ret ention of LMO proteins is enhanced by the nuclear LIM interactor (NLI) . In Situ hybridization to early mouse embryos of 8-14.5 days revealed a complex pattern of LMO4 expression spatially overlapping with NLI a nd LHX genes, LMO4 expression in somite is repressed in mice mutant fo r the segment polarity gene Mesp2 and expanded in Splotch mutants. Dur ing jaw and limb outgrowth, LMO4 and LMO2 expression define mesenchyme that is uncommitted to regional fates, Although both LMO2 and LMO4 ar e activated in thymic blast cells, only LMO4 is expressed in mature T cells. Mesenchymal and thymic blast cell expression patterns of LMO4 a nd LMO2 are consistent with the suggestion that LMO genes inhibit diff erentiation.
